How they compare

Seychelles currently reports 19.07 % against 15.26 % in Italy, a difference of 3.81 %.

That makes Seychelles's figure about 1.2 times Italy's.

Across all 34 years both countries report, Seychelles has been ahead every year.

Italy ranks 73rd and Seychelles ranks 70th of 209 countries.

Seychelles has averaged higher in every one of the 4 decades both report.

The FAOSTAT domain on Emissions indicators disseminates indicators on sectoral shares of total national greenhouse gas (GHG) emissions as well as three indicators of emissions intensity: per capita emissions; emissions per value of agricultural production; and emissions per area of agricultural land.
